Hyundai Bayon Catalytic Converter Issues

The car is equipped with exhaust emission device, which can help to reduce pollutants, which are coming out of the tail pipe of Hyundai Bayon. These components can help to solve various issues. They can become clogged and it leads to the issued of overheating of engine. The catalytic converter theft is common and they can contain different valuable metals including nickel, copper and manganese. The repair and replacement of catalytic converter is expensive and it is ranged from $300 to $3000 because of quality of parts and the labor.
